64A, Copley, Bishop Auckland, DL13 5LS is a freehold terraced property built before 1900. The property offers approximately 646 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have two b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£93,506 , which equates to approximately £145 per square foot. It was last sold on 24 May 1999 for £26,315. Since then, the value has increased by £67,191, representing a 255.3% increase, or approximately 9.4% per year.

The current estimated value of £93,506 is:

  • 24.2% lower than the average in the DL13 5LS postcode area
  • and 38.4% lower than the average price for Bishop Auckland as a whole

At the most recent EPC inspection on 12 November 2014,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

64A, Copley, Bishop Auckland, Teesdale, Durham, DL13 5LS has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of G, based on the latest assessment carried out on 12 Nov 2014.

This property uses electric room heaters as its main heating source. A standard tariff electric immersion heater is used to provide hot water. The windows are fully double glazed.
